Hi David, On Sat, Jul 27, 2024 at 07:41:48PM +0200, David Virag wrote: > Newer Samsung SoCs (including newer Exynos, ExynosAuto, Google Tensor) > still use these IPs, or slightly newer versions of it. > > Make these drivers available on these platforms by guarding > EXYNOS4/EXYNOS5 specific code behind their configs, and using CCF for > clocks on other platforms. > > Tested S3C I2C driver on Exynos7885. > This along with extended clock driver should enable S3C I2C on > Exynos850.
The exynos_hs_i2c driver no longer compiles for exynos4 or exynos5 with these changes, I am getting (with for example `make odroid-xu3_defconfig; make`): CC dr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.o ../dr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.c: In function 'hsi2c_get_clk_details': ../dr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.c:154:17: warning: implicit declaration of function 'get_i2c_clk'; did you mean 'get_tbclk'? [-Wimplicit-function-declaration] 154 | clkin = get_i2c_clk(); | ^~~~~~~~~~~ | get_tbclk ../dr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.c: In function 's3c_i2c_of_to_plat': ../dr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.c:543:23: warning: implicit declaration of function 'pinmux_decode_periph_id' [-Wimplicit-function-declaration] 543 | i2c_bus->id = pinmux_decode_periph_id(blob, node); | 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 ../dr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.c:553:9: warning: implicit declaration of function 'exynos_pinmux_config' [-Wimplicit-function-declaration] 553 | exynos_pinmux_config(i2c_bus->id, PINMUX_FLAG_HS_MODE); | 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 ../dr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.c:553:43: error: 'PINMUX_FLAG_HS_MODE' undeclared (first use in this function) 553 | exynos_pinmux_config(i2c_bus->id, PINMUX_FLAG_HS_MODE); | 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 ../dr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.c:553:43: note: each undeclared identifier is reported only once for each function it appears in make[3]: *** [../scripts/Makefile.build:257: dr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.o] Error 1 make[2]: *** [../scripts/Makefile.build:397: drivers/i2c] Error 2 make[1]: *** [/mnt/linux/Makefile:1895: drivers] Error 2 Best regards, Henrik Grimler > Signed-off-by: David Virag <virag.david...@gmail.com> > --- > drivers/i2c/Kconfig | 2 +- > dr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.c | 25 +++++++++++++++++++++++-- > drivers/i2c/s3c24x0_i2c.c | 30 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++--- > drivers/i2c/s3c24x0_i2c.h | 2 ++ > 4 files changed, 53 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-) > > diff --git a/drivers/i2c/Kconfig b/drivers/i2c/Kconfig > index cba7f84894..52067fa7c1 100644 > --- a/drivers/i2c/Kconfig > +++ b/drivers/i2c/Kconfig > @@ -650,7 +650,7 @@ config SYS_I2C_GENI > > config SYS_I2C_S3C24X0 > bool "Samsung I2C driver" > - depends on (ARCH_EXYNOS4 || ARCH_EXYNOS5) && DM_I2C > + depends on DM_I2C > help > Support for Samsung I2C controller as Samsung SoCs. > > diff --git a/dr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.c b/dr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.c > index 189ce6d509..1b07e18b27 100644 > --- a/dr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.c > +++ b/drivers/i2c/exynos_hs_i2c.c > @@ -9,11 +9,15 @@ > #include <dm.h> > #include <i2c.h> > #include <log.h> > +#if !(I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_ARCH_EXYNOS4) || I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_ARCH_EXYNOS5)) > #include <asm/arch/clk.h> > #include <asm/arch/cpu.h> > #include <asm/arch/pinmux.h> > +#endif > #include <asm/global_data.h> > +#include <asm/io.h> > #include <linux/delay.h> > +#include <clk.h> > #include "s3c24x0_i2c.h" > > DECLARE_GLOBAL_DATA_PTR;
